Output 8e3d814fe719a4ffd5e5c284034edcd87109e9a1a7d839693734b2685cc1a6db:3

value
423935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c4e1fbc1dc7afaeadb3bc4057da438f9b879cf9 OP_EQUAL
address
3EUt7YkR7gBzsCaE3Bg1Mr9qcCgb5Ck5N9
transaction
8e3d814fe719a4ffd5e5c284034edcd87109e9a1a7d839693734b2685cc1a6db
confirmations
283616
spent
true